A New Identity for a New Era
If you’ve been around crypto for a while, you probably remember MATIC — the original token that fueled Polygon’s rise. It helped make Ethereum usable when fees were sky-high and transactions were crawling.
But technology doesn’t stand still, and neither did Polygon.
In 2024, the team announced something bigger: the POL token. It wasn’t just a name change — it was a complete reimagining of how Polygon’s economy works.
With POL, Polygon took a step toward what many call the “internet of blockchains” — a world where thousands of networks can connect, share liquidity, and settle instantly. Holders of MATIC were able to swap for POL on a one-to-one basis, and since then, POL has become the backbone of everything Polygon is building: payments, security, governance, and a future of connected blockchains.
POL in Plain English
Here’s what POL actually does, without the buzzwords.
It secures the network. People stake POL — think of it like locking it up to help run and protect the network. In return, they earn rewards for keeping things honest and online. It powers transactions. Whenever you send a payment, deploy a contract, or interact with an app on Polygon, you’re using POL to pay for it. It connects everything. POL acts like fuel for the entire Polygon ecosystem — from apps on the main network to new chains built by developers or businesses.
In short: POL is what keeps Polygon alive and humming.
AggLayer: The Glue That Connects Everything
Now, imagine this — hundreds of blockchains, each doing something different. Some handle payments, some manage real-world assets, others run games or DeFi apps. Normally, those chains don’t talk to each other. Moving money between them can take minutes or hours.
That’s where AggLayer comes in.
AggLayer (short for Aggregation Layer) is Polygon’s answer to blockchain isolation. It acts like a universal translator for chains — connecting them all into one massive, liquid network.
Instead of relying on risky bridges or centralized exchanges, AggLayer lets transactions flow instantly and securely. You could, for example, trade on a DeFi app built on one Polygon chain and settle funds on another — all within seconds.
AggLayer is, in essence, what the internet was for computers — a unifying layer. Except now, it’s for value.
The Magic of Zero Knowledge
If there’s one technology Polygon truly bets its future on, it’s zero-knowledge cryptography — or “ZK” for short. The idea sounds like science fiction: proving something is true without revealing the details.
Polygon uses this to speed up transactions and keep data private. It built its own proving system, Plonky3, and rolled out Polygon zkEVM, which allows developers to run Ethereum-compatible apps with far cheaper and faster confirmations.
The beauty of ZK tech is that it gives you the best of both worlds:
The security of Ethereum. The speed of a global payments network.
It’s what makes Polygon fast, scalable, and still trustworthy.

A Different Way of Thinking About Lending
When you deposit into Aave or Compound, you’re basically joining a giant crowd. Everyone mixes their funds in one pool, and the system decides interest rates based on that shared bucket.
It works… but it isn’t perfect.
Lenders don’t always earn what they should. Borrowers often pay more than they need to. And a lot of capital just sits there waiting, doing nothing.
Morpho looked at this and said:
“Why aren’t lenders and borrowers talking directly to each other?”
And so it built a system where, whenever the conditions match, Morpho pairs a lender with a borrower 1:1 letting both sides get a better deal.
If a match isn’t possible?
No problem.
Your funds simply slide back into the usual Aave/Compound pool. No drama. No downtime. No awkward moments.
